Understanding the Role of a Senior Software Engineer in Cloud Computing
A Senior Software Engineer in cloud computing is respon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ining cloud-based applications. They work on platforms like public, private, and hybrid clouds to create solutions that meet business needs. Their work includes building APIs, managing databases, and optimizing system performance.
They also collaborate with cross-functional teams such as DevOps engineers, system architects, and product managers. Their experience allows them to guide junior developers and make important technical decisions. This leadership aspect makes their role even more valuable in an organization.
Key Responsibilities in Cloud Computing Solutions
One of the primary responsibilities is designing scalable cloud architectures. These engineers ensure that applications can handle increasing numbers of users without affecting performance. They also focus on cost optimization, making sure cloud resources are used efficiently.
Security is another major responsibility. Senior engineers implement best practices to protect sensitive data and prevent unauthorized access. They also monitor systems for potential threats and ensure compliance with industry standards.
In addition to this, they are responsible for troubleshooting issues and improving system reliability. They continuously analyze performance metrics and make improvements where needed. Their goal is to ensure that systems remain stable and efficient at all times.
Essential Skills Required for Success
To succeed as a Senior Software Engineer in cloud computing, a strong foundation in programming is essential. Languages such as Python, Java, and Go are commonly used in cloud environments. Along with coding skills, knowledge of cloud platforms is equally important.
Understanding cloud services like computing, storage, and networking is necessary. Engineers must also be familiar with containerization tools and orchestration systems. Knowledge of microservices architecture helps in building flexible and scalable applications.
Problem-solving skills play a key role in this profession. Engineers must be able to quickly identify issues and find effective solutions. Communication skills are also important, as they need to explain complex technical concepts in simple terms to non-technical stakeholders.
Importance of Cloud Architecture Design
Cloud architecture design is one of the most critical aspects of this role. A well-designed system ensures high performance, reliability, and scalability. Senior engineers carefully plan how different components of a system will interact with each other.
They also consider factors such as load balancing, fault tolerance, and disaster recovery. These elements help in maintaining system stability even during unexpected failures. A strong architecture reduces downtime and improves user experience.
Designing cloud architecture also involves selecting the right tools and technologies. Engineers must evaluate different options and choose the ones that best fit the project requirements.
Role of DevOps in Cloud Computing
DevOps plays a significant role in cloud computing solutions. It focuses on improving collaboration between development and operations teams. Senior Software Engineers often work closely with DevOps professionals to automate processes and speed up deployments.
Automation tools help in continuous integration and continuous delivery. This means that code changes can be tested and deployed quickly without affecting system stability. It improves efficiency and reduces the chances of errors.
By adopting DevOps practices, organizations can release updates faster and respond to market changes more effectively. This makes the role of a Senior Software Engineer even more important in modern cloud environments.
Security Practices in Cloud Solutions
Security is a top priority in cloud computing. Senior engineers implement various measures to protect applications and data. This includes encryption, identity management, and access control.
They also follow best practices such as regular security audits and vulnerability assessments. These steps help in identifying potential risks and addressing them before they become serious issues.
Data privacy is another important aspect. Engineers ensure that user data is handled securely and in compliance with regulations. This builds trust and helps organizations maintain a strong reputation.

Future Trends in Cloud Computing
The future of cloud computing looks promising, with new technologies emerging every day. Artificial intelligence and machine learning are being integrated into cloud platforms, making systems smarter and more efficient.
Serverless computing is another trend gaining popularity. It allows developers to focus on writing code without worrying about infrastructure management. This simplifies development and reduces costs.
Edge computing is also becoming important, as it brings data processing closer to the user. This reduces latency and improves performance, especially for real-time applications.
